2014-10-20 90 views
1

我正尝试在Google APP Engine上托管我的网站。我配置了我的app.yaml文件并部署了该网站。所有文件都正确部署,包括css和js文件。我遇到的麻烦是图像文件。我在我的控制台中找到了我的静态网页正在使用的图像中的404资源未找到错误。我不确定问题是什么。这里是我的地盘未在Google App Engine上托管的网站中的图像

index.html 
view(folder) 
    -images 
     -abc.png 
     -xyz.png 
    -js 
    -css 

这里的结构是在app.yaml中

- url: /(.*\.png) 
mime_type: image/png 
static_files: template/\1 
upload: template/(.*\.png) 

代码想知道如果app.yaml的配置正确,要经过图像文件夹,然后上传我的图像文件。

+0

后的尝试不同的事物小时,我终于得到它拖扫使用该 - 网址:/浏览/图像 MIME_TYPE:图像/ PNG static_files:/浏览/图像/ ** .png 上传:(。* \。png) GAEfan的回答也很有用,也应该有效。 – 2014-10-20 19:56:01

回答

2

您正指向app.yaml中的template目录,但您的图像实际上位于分支为view/images的目录树中。试试这个:

- url: /(.*\.png) 
mime_type: image/png 
static_files: view/images/\1 
upload: view/images/(.*\.png)